Mon, 02 Jul 2012 | ADMINISTRATION
The Sella Furniture Group has entered administration following insurmountable financial problems.
Headquartered in Bury, Lancashire and with a factory in Dundee, Sella produced several ranges of office furniture including desks, storage and seating products. It also offered a planning service to map out customer requirements for new office suites.
However, both facilities have now been shut down with immediate effect by Manchester-based corporate insolvency experts Bridgestones, who are overseeing the administration process.
Robert Cooksey, Bridgestones' managing partner, has said that a buyer is currently being sought for the business. A statement seen by The Courier read: “Robert Cooksey and Jonathan Lord were appointed joint administrators of Sella Office Furniture and Seating Limited on 27 June 2012, by the debenture holder Equip4Work Ltd. We are currently exploring all options with regards to the sale or disposal of the business.”
Francis Duffy, director of the firm, has reportedly signed off unaudited abbreviated accounts for the firm showing a loss of £206,558 for the trading period ending 31 August 2011. Meanwhile, total assets less current liabilities were £186,462, although accounts noted a debenture dated 21 March 2011 to the sum of £338,020, which was said to “fall due” after more than a year and meant that overall net liabilities for the company in the red stood at around £151,000.
